Cookie有时会因WebBrowser控件而丢失

时间:2012-07-03 17:33:32

标签: vb6 webbrowser-control session-cookies

我将WebBrowser控件添加到表单X中,在极少数情况下使用它来下载文件。在表单加载时,我调用

WebBrowser1.Navigate2 "about:blank"

但是,有时我的应用程序会话cookie在表单卸载后丢失(并且用户收到重新登录的消息)。这个问题在某些机器上是可重现的,并不一致。

是否有针对此问题的解决方法或解释?

1 个答案:

答案 0 :(得分:0)

问题是它使用Internet Explorer的设置。其中一个设置要求不应保留cookie。

我的建议是让您的应用处理数据知识,并将其简单地传回网页。

或者,如果您有权访问网页,请将其设置为使用会话数据ID而不是Cookie。

对于PHP:

<?php ini_set('session.use_cookies', '0'); ?>
相关问题